4 what is osmosis? multiple choice the movement of water across a semipermeable membrane the active transport of water across a semipermeable membrane endocytosis of water the net movement of water from an area of low water concentration to an area of high water concentration
Osmosis is the passive movement of water molecules across a semi - permeable membrane from an area of high water concentration to an area of low water concentration. It is a type of diffusion and does not require energy input (unlike active transport). Endocytosis is a different cellular process involving the engulfing of substances into the cell.
